In the official Minecraft timeline, version 1.21 introduced the Tricky Trials Update, featuring new structures like Trial Chambers, the menacing Breeze mob, and various decorative blocks. In the Eaglercraft community, "Eaglercraft 1.21" refers to the community-driven effort to port the features and feel of this newer version to the browser.

Because native 1.21 rendering engines are highly taxing on browsers, many Eaglercraft networks use an optimized 1.8.8 or 1.20 client backend equipped with , ViaBackwards , and ViaRewind server-side plugins. This allows you to use a lighter client while connecting to and interacting with cutting-edge 1.21 Minecraft servers. Joining Eaglercraft 1.21 Multiplayer Servers
